QA Manual (Middle/Senior)
Ukrainian Product
🇺🇦
✅ Вимоги до кандидата:
- Поглиблені знання теорії тестування (принципи та техніки тест-дизайну).
- Розуміння SDLC та STLC.
- Вміння працювати з Jira або аналогами.
- Вміння писати тестову документацію: тест-кейси, чек-листи, баг-репорти, тест-плани, тест-стратегії.
- Знання реляційних та нереляційних БД.
- Впевнене володіння SQL (select, join, inner, update, delete).
- Поглиблені знання HTML, CSS, JavaScript.
- Досвід тестування Android та iOS.
- Знання Google Dev Tools (Network, Console, Elements, Source, Memory, Application).
- Розуміння Cookies, Local Storage, Cache.
- Знання JSON та XML.
- Досвід тестування API (CRUD, REST, SOAP, коди відповідей).
- Робота з Postman (запити, колекції, скрипти, змінні).
- Знання архітектур: мікросервіси, моноліт, трирівнева.
- Знання моделі OSI.
- Знання хоча б однієї мови програмування.
- Вміння писати автотести з урахуванням принципів DRY, SOLID, ООП.
- Знання Git (add, commit, push, merge, rebase, fetch, pull, checkout, branch).
- Розуміння CI/CD.
- Досвід з JMeter, Locust, K6.
- Знання команд терміналу Windows / Linux / macOS.
- Вміння розподіляти час і оцінювати обсяг завдань.
- Командна робота та вміння вирішувати спірні ситуації.
🛠️ Обов’язки на посаді:
- Написання та підтримка тестової документації.
- Покриття функціоналу тест-кейсами (позитивні та негативні сценарії).
- Пріоритезація багів та завдань.
- Підтримка актуальності тест-кейсів і чек-листів.
- Застосування ризикоорієнтованого підходу.
- Участь у прийнятті рішень щодо релізу продукту.
- Тестування API та мобільних додатків.
- Перевірка клієнт-серверної взаємодії.
- Робота з системами контролю версій.
- Проведення тестування продуктивності.
- Використання інструментів автоматизації та моніторингу.
Required languages
English | B1 - Intermediate |
📊
Average salary range of similar jobs in
analytics →
Loading...